Creating Generational Wealth: A 6-Step Guide

Building generational wealth is a goal that many people strive for, but it requires careful planning and dedication. By following these 6 steps, you can set yourself and your family up for long-term financial success.

Generational Wealth

Step 1: Set Clear Financial Goals

The first step in building generational wealth is to define your financial goals. Whether you want to buy a home, fund your children’s education, or retire comfortably, having clear goals will help you stay focused and motivated.

Step 2: Create a Budget and Stick to It

Creating a budget is essential for building wealth. Track your income and expenses to identify areas where you can cut back and save more. Sticking to your budget will help you build savings and investments over time.

Step 3: Invest Wisely

Investing is a key component of building generational wealth. Consider diversifying your investments across different asset classes to reduce risk. Take advantage of employer-sponsored retirement accounts and consider working with a financial advisor to develop a personalized investment strategy.

Step 4: Pay Off Debt

High-interest debt can eat into your wealth-building efforts. Focus on paying off debt with the highest interest rates first, such as credit card debt. Once you are debt-free, you can redirect those payments towards savings and investments.

Step 5: Plan for the Future

Estate planning is crucial for preserving and passing on generational wealth. Create a will, establish trusts, and designate beneficiaries for your retirement accounts and life insurance policies. Review and update your estate plan regularly to reflect any changes in your financial situation or family dynamics.

Step 6: Educate the Next Generation

Passing on financial knowledge and values to your children is essential for ensuring the longevity of your generational wealth. Teach them about budgeting, saving, investing, and responsible money management. Encourage them to pursue higher education and career opportunities that align with their financial goals.

Building generational wealth requires patience, discipline, and a long-term perspective. By following these 6 steps, you can create a solid foundation for your family’s financial future.
